i just picked up a 83 toy diesel, needs some little things but runs very good, im curious who carries A/C kits for it, it gets damn hot here in se nm/west tx
 
Maybe Vintage Air, or you could retro everything from a partoutv
 
I've got an 83 and found a guy selling AC stuff down in Tucson, went and got it all. Rebuilt most of it still need to install tho. Honestly if I were starting from scratch right now I'd probably do Vintage Air instead. 83 AC was a dealer installed option as I understand, and so parts are harder to find than the rest of the truck.

There were both OEM and Aftermarket back in the day. Some dealerships may have purposely ordered without A/C to be able to capture the installation charge in house.
